Hall Sensorunu Arduino-ya Necə Bağlamaq Olar

Mündəricat:

Hall Sensorunu Arduino-ya Necə Bağlamaq Olar
Hall Sensorunu Arduino-ya Necə Bağlamaq Olar

Video: Hall Sensorunu Arduino-ya Necə Bağlamaq Olar

Video: Hall Sensorunu Arduino-ya Necə Bağlamaq Olar
Video: Оптический против Холла ( Ардуино ) 2024, Bilər
Anonim

Hall effekti sensoru, maqnit sahəsindəki dəyişiklikləri aşkarlayan bir elektrik cihazıdır. Bu cür sensorlar bu gün həyatın bir çox sahələrində istifadə olunur. Bu məqalədə 49E Hall sensoru olan bir modulun Arduino Nano lövhəsinə bağlanması və sensordan oxunan oxunuşlar müzakirə olunur.

Hall sensorunu Arduino-ya necə bağlamaq olar
Hall sensorunu Arduino-ya necə bağlamaq olar

Zəruri

  • - Hall sensoru olan modul.
  • - Arduino (ailənin hər hansı biri).
  • - Birləşdirən tellər.
  • - Arduino IDE inkişaf mühiti olan kompüter.

Təlimat

Addım 1

Hall sensoru, maqnit sahəsinin gücündəki dəyişiklikləri qeyd edən bir cihazdır. Zal effekti sensorları gündəlik həyatda və sənayedə geniş istifadə olunur. Məsələn, bunlar aşağıdakı kimi istifadə olunur:

- fırlanma sürəti sensorları - avtomobil sənayesində və təkərin və ya digər fırlanan obyektin fırlanma sürətinin təyin edilməsi tələb olunduğu yerdə istifadə olunur;

- yaxınlıq sensorları; tipik bir nümunə, smartfonunuzu açarkən arxa işığı yandıran qatlanan bir qabıqdır;

- fırlanma bucağının ölçülməsi;

- titrəmənin ölçülməsi;

- maqnit sahəsinin böyüklüyünün ölçülməsi - rəqəmsal kompaslar;

- cari gücün ölçülməsi;

- hava boşluqlarının, maye səviyyəsinin ölçülməsi və s.

Hall sensor modulu
Hall sensor modulu

Addım 2

Hall sensor modulu aşağıdakı komponentləri ehtiva edir: bir düzəldici, iki kanallı bir müqayisə aparat, bir neçə sona çatdırma müqaviməti, bir cüt LED və 49E Hall sensorunun özü.

Kəsici Hall sensorunun həssaslığını tənzimləmək üçün istifadə olunur. Birinci LED modulda təchizatı gərginliyinin olduğunu, ikincisi maqnit sahəsinin təyin olunmuş iş həddini aşdığını göstərir.

Sensor modulunda 4 sancaq var. Arduino lövhəsi ilə əlaqələri şəkildə göstərilmişdir.

Zal sensoru Arduinoya qoşulma diaqramı
Zal sensoru Arduinoya qoşulma diaqramı

Addım 3

Sensorun rəqəmsal və analoq çıxışlarından oxumaq üçün bir eskiz yazaq. Sensoru hər 100 ms-də soruşacağıq və dəyərləri serial portuna çıxaracağıq.

Zal sensoru eskizi
Zal sensoru eskizi

Addım 4

Eskizi Arduinoya yükləyin və serial monitoru və ya hər hansı bir terminal proqramını açın.

Rəqəmləri olan iki sütunu görürük. Birincisi - rəqəmsal kanalın oxunuşları. Dəyər "0" olduqda - maqnit sahəsi göstərilən həddi keçmir, "1" olduqda - çox olur. Maqniti sensora gətirdim və bir neçə sətirdə "1" dəyərlərindən keçdim. Eşik bir kəsmə müqaviməti ilə təyin olunur.

Və ikinci sütunda - sensorun analog kanalından alınan dəyərlər. Nə demək istədiklərini anlamaq üçün maqnit xətlərinin istiqamətini (maqnit polarlığı) və maqnitin sensordan uzaqlığını qeyd edərək bir yazışma cədvəli düzəltmək lazımdır. Bu cədvələ əsasən Hall sensorunun oxunuşlarını şərh etmək mümkün olacaqdır.

Tövsiyə: